  • The AOPOD (Atmosphere Occultation and Precision Orbit Determination) system, the secondary payload of KOMPSAT (KOrea Multi-Purpose SATellite)-5 scheduled to be launched in 2010, shall provide GPS radio occultation data. In this paper, we simulated the GPS radio occultation characteristic of KOMPSAT-5 and retrieved electron density profiles using KROPS (KASI Radio Occultation Processing Software). The electron density retrieved from CHAMP (CHAllenging Minisatellite Payload) GPS radio occultation data on June 20, 2004 was compared with IRI (International Reference Ionosphere) - 2001, PLP (Planar Langmuir Probe), and ionosonde measurements. When the result was compared with ionosonde measurements, the discrepancies were 5 km on the $F_2$ peak height ($hmF_2$) and $3{\times}10^{10}el/m^3$ on the electron density of the $F_2$ peak height ($NmF_2$). By comparing with the Laugmuir Probe measurements of CHAMP satellite (PLP), both agrees with $1.6{\times}10^{11}el/m^3$ at the height of 365.6 km.

  • Cedrus deodara (Pinaceae) has been used traditionally in Ayurveda for the treatment of central nervous system disorders. 3,4-bis(3,4-dimethoxyphenyl)furan-2,5-dione (BDFD) was isolated from heart wood of Cedrus deodara and was shown to have antiepileptic and anxiolytic activity. Thus, the present study was aimed to explore its anti-depressant effect and to correlate the effect with serotonin and nor adrenaline levels of brain. Albino mice were used as experimental animal. Animals were divided in to three groups; vehicle control, imipramine (30 mg/kg i.p.), BDFD (100 mg/kg i.p.). Tail suspension test (TST) and forced swim test (FST) was performed to evaluate antidepressant effect of BDFD. BDFD (100 mg/kg, i.p.) showed a significant decrease in immobility time when subjected to FST whereas immobility time was not significantly altered in TST. BDFD treatment increased serotonin and noradrenaline levels in the brain which is indicative of BDFD having possible atypical antidepressant action.

  • Many domestic users complain about severe pain to the waist, neck, and shoulder as well as work performance because the domestic chair design was developed with western anthropometry dimension and design criteria. Ergonomic design standards are needed for office chair design to reduce stress and poor physical posture for various user body types. In this study, we have suggested design dimensions recommended from previous studies and Korean anthropometry data. We also have reviewed users' preference dimension through measured subjects and analyzed differences between users' preference dimension and the previous design criteria to verify physical appropriateness. We evaluated general office chairs and adjustable chairs which can adjust to fit each person. we also analyzed how each design dimension was reached and affected the human body by evaluation of physical discomfort and comfort. We have found seat height is very important in a workstation. If the seat height is high, it effects the thigh. If width, height, and angle of the backrest are wrong, fatigue to the shoulder, neck, and waist, etc.. As a result of this experiment, we suggested that the height of a seat for Koreans be 425mm for the fixed type and 365-484mm for the adjustable type. Also other design recommendations were suggested in the thesis. In conclusion, our research will be very important in the database because it provides adjustable ranges to fit user's body types in the various design fields.

  • Wave-front error(WFE) is the main parameter that determines the optical performance of the opto-mechanical system. In the development of opto-mechanics, WFE due to the main loading conditions are set to the important specifications. The deformation of the optical surface can be exactly calculated thanks to the evolution of numerical methods such as the finite element method(FEM). To calculate WFE from the deformation results of FEM, another approximation of the optical surface deformation is required. It needs to construct additional grid or element mesh. To construct additional mesh is troublesomeand leads to transformation error. In this work, the moving least-squares approximation is used to reconstruct wave front error It has the advantage of accurate approximation with only nodal data. There is no need to construct additional mesh for approximation. The proposed method is applied to the examples of GOCI scan mirror in various loading conditions. The validity is demonstrated through examples.

  • In this study, Economic analysis of supercritical coal-fired power plant with $CO_2$ capture process was performed. For this purpose, chemical absorption method using amine solvent, which is commercially available and most suitable for existing thermal power plant, was studied. For the evaluation of the economic analysis of coal-fired power plant with post-combustion $CO_2$ capture process in Korea, energy penalty after $CO_2$ capture was calculated using the power equivalent factor suggested by Bolland et al. And the overnight cost of power plant (or cost of plant construction) and the operation cost reported by the IEA (International Energy Agency) were used. Based on chemical absorption method using a amine solvent and 3.31 GJ/$tonCO_2$ as a regeneration energy in the stripper, the net power efficiency was reduced from 41.0% (without $CO_2$ capture) to 31.6% (with $CO_2$ capture) and the levelized cost of electricity was increased from 45.5 USD/MWh (Reference case, without $CO_2$ capture) to 73.9 USD/MWh (With $CO_2$ capture) and the cost of $CO_2$ avoided was estimated as 41.3 USD/$tonCO_2$.

  • Background: Cassava and corn milling is a growing small-scale enterprise in Africa. We aimed to determine the incidence of hand-arm musculoskeletal complaints among vibration-exposed Congolese cassava and corn millers in the previous 12 months. Methods: A cross-sectional study was conducted, prior to a follow-up study, from March to May 2013 among cassava/corn millers in Lubumbashi, Democratic Republic of Congo, in which 365 millers age-matched to 365 civil workers anonymously answered a questionnaire. Results: Overall incidence of hand-arm musculoskeletal complaints was 25.8% in millers (vs. 5.2% in civil workers; p < 0.001). The risk of experiencing musculoskeletal symptoms was seven times higher in millers [vs. civil workers; odds ratio (OR) = 7.10; 95% confidence interval (CI): 4.03-12.50; p < 0.0001]; 2.4 times higher in smoking millers (vs. smoking civil office workers; OR = 2.36; 95% CI: 1.42-3.88; p < 0.001); 3.6 times higher in millers with longer daily exposure (> 8 hours; vs. those working ${\leq}8$ hours; OR = 3.56; 95% CI: 1.93-3.61; p = 0.026); and 7.4 times higher in young millers (vs. older millers, OR = 7.39; 95% CI: 1.29-75.52; p < 0.001). Smoking, number of cigarettes, and daily exposure duration were positively correlated with musculoskeletal complaints. Conclusion: This study revealed a relatively high incidence of musculoskeletal complaints among African cassava and corn millers. The use of anti-vibration protective equipment and the regulation of this hazardous occupation may reduce the burden of musculoskeletal disorders in millers.

  • Objectives: In Korea, the top 10% of Medical Aid recipients represent nearly 60% of total payment, with the costs for those disabled for over 365 days representing approximately 30% of total payment. The purpose of this study was to compare Medical Aid use of the disabled with non-disabled recipients, and to identify contributing factors to the total payment in the top 2% of recipients identified as Medical Aid overusers. Methods: Subjects (n=2,211) selected were ${\geq}18$-years-of-age and received >1000 days of co-payment-free type I Medical Aid. Case managers (n=200) conducted interviews in December 2006, and collected data from Health Insurance Review & Assessment Service. Amounts over the 9 months from January September 2006 were analyzed descriptively and using Chi-square, ANCOVA, and robust multiple linear regression. Results: Disabled individuals (mean age 61.3 years) composed 36.6% of subjects; 44.8% of the disabled were male. On a monthly basis per capita, the disabled group averaged 10.5 outpatient days, total payment of 523,000 Korean Won(₩), inpatient payment of ₩359,000, and outpatient payment of ₩183,000. All values exceeded the monthly average for non-disabled individuals. Contributing factors were identified as male gender (₩82,000), elementary school or lower educational level (₩64,000), residence in a small city (₩82,000), lack of family support (₩61,000), kidney disability (₩673,000), intellectual disability (₩151,000), and multiple disabilities (₩119,000). Conclusions: The identification of contributing factors to Medical Aid use by those defined as disabled supports the adoption of comprehensive alternative policies such as strengthening of education and consultation services, provision of alternative facilities, and promotion of self-care.

  • Purpose: This study assessed the status of the Development and Utilization of critical pathways (CP) in South Korea. Methods: We surveyed 195 hospitals obtained on the Korean Hospital Association website. Data were collected using structured questionnaires for staff members in charge of CP management personnel in these hospitals. The questionnaire included CP developed by the institutions, the coverage rates and completion rates of CP in the current year, and management indicators related to CP. The questionnaire also included CP support systems and content within the institutions and questions regarding the advantages of CP utilization and obstacles associated with the CP development process. Results: Analysis of the responses from 70 hospitals (35.9% response rate) showed that a total of 1,370 CP sets were developed. The number of CP related to surgery departments was 365 (26.6%), and CP related to surgery and procedure was 1,093 (79.8%), respectively. The CP coverage rate was the most frequently used indicator to monitor the effect of CP (97.1%), followed by the completion rate (90.0%) and the length of stay in hospital (61.4%). CP managers reported that CP were highly useful for communication (3.39±0.493) and accurate information provision (3.39±0.491). The perception that CP violated doctors' autonomy in treatment was relatively low (2.87±0.645). Conclusion: It is necessary to establish an infrastructure in hospitals for CP. CP can facilitate communication and provide accurate information.

  • A sliding mode fuzzy control (SMFC) algorithm is applied to design a controller for a benchmark problem on a wind- excited building. The structure is a 76-story concrete office tower with a height of 306 meters, hence the wind resistance characteristics are very important for the serviceability as well as the safety. A control system with an active tuned mass damper is assumed to be installed on the top floor. Since the structural acceleration is measured only at ,limited number of locations without measurement of the wind force, the structure of the conventional continuous sliding mode control may have the feed-back loop only. So, an adaptive least mean squares (LMS) filter is employed in the SMFC algorithm to generate a fictitious feed-forward loop. The adaptive LMS filter is designed based on the information of the stochastic characteristics of the wind velocity along the structure. A numerical study is carried out. and the performance of the present SMFC with the ,adaptive LMS filter is investigated in comparison with those of' other control, of algorithms such as linear quadratic Gaussian control, frequency domain optimal control, quadratic stability control, continuous sliding mode control, and H/sub ∞///sub μ/, control, which were reported by other researchers. The effectiveness of the adaptive LMS filter is also examined. The results indicate that the present algorithm is very efficient .
